## Tuning

The receipt mailer (Almsgate) batches donation receipts and sends through the Thornquay relay. On-call: if the queue backs up, resist the urge to crank batch size — the relay rate-limits per connection, and bigger batches just mean bigger retries. Scale worker count first, then shorten the flush interval. Dedupe window must stay longer than the retry horizon or donors get duplicate receipts, which generates tickets. All knobs live in one place and are read at worker start. Current production values follow.

tuning table, kajop-yafof:
QUOTAS = {
    "wenath": 10,
    "ulaael": 5,
}

Subject: Feedcheck cut-over — done

Hi — quick wrap-up. The new Feedcheck podcast feed validator took over from the old Larkspur checker last night around 23:00. No dropped feeds, and validation latency is roughly half what it was. The old checker stays dark but deployed for a week, just in case. The validator went live with the settings below.

settings of bafof-tagep:
[frador]
port = 9300
region = west-1
host = frador.norvacorp.corp
timeout_ms = 3000
retries = 5

## Migration Step 4: Tax-rate lookup cache

Before switching traffic, warm the new RateVault cache so tax-rate lookups don't hit the upstream registry cold. Run the warmer job against the full jurisdiction list, then verify hit rates exceed 95% for ten minutes. Future maintainers: do not skip the warm-up. The cache configuration values to apply are listed below.

config for yahof-tajop:
zorath:
  pin: 7493
  metrics_host: metrics.zorath.tolvaqsys.internal
  tenant: praiel
  seal: seal_fd9cd4f1

### Step 4: Switch the payroll export format

Heads up: Ledgerline is dropping the old fixed-width payroll export in favor of the v3 columnar format. The Brindlewood finance folks have already confirmed their importer handles it, so don't panic if the file sizes look smaller — that's expected. Run the converter once against last cycle's data as a sanity check before flipping the flag. Then update the exporter config on each worker to match these values:

service settings:
BRIIX_PIN=8582
BRIIX_TENANT=raleth
BRIIX_METRICS_HOST=metrics.briix.urlaqstack.example
BRIIX_SEAL=seal_c11ef522
BRIIX_STANDBY_TEAM=ulaok